Ten Great Ways to Reuse an Old Toothbrush

Woman cleaning with a toothbrush.

I don't know about you, but I like to save my old toothbrushes. Instead of throwing them out, I clean them by running them through a cycle in the dishwasher. Once cleaned, they make the best handy little helpers for many things around my home. Here is a list of my ten favorite uses:

1. Clean cheese graters and garlic presses

2. Scrub shower tracks and in between tiles

3. Scrub away dust and dirt along baseboards
